However we additionally tweak (i.e. iterate on) this construction often to make every thing work. In this situation, dev and DevOps are melded together while ops remains siloed. Organizations like this nonetheless see ops as one thing that supports the initiatives for software development, not one thing with worth Data Mesh in itself.

Integration of SAST into steady integration pipelines supports ongoing security, enabling immediate corrections. SAST tools contribute to high quality assurance by enforcing secure coding standards and identifying issues throughout coding and building phases. Monitoring in DevSecOps entails ongoing oversight, using instruments to track system efficiency and security threats.

devsecops team structure

Devops Security Instruments

A DevSecOps tradition is a basic shift, altering outdated perceptions by making safety as core to the SDLC as writing code, running exams, and configuring providers. When something goes incorrect, it’s seen as a possibility to be taught and do it higher subsequent time. And rather than one thing that slows down software program releases, safety in a DevSecOps follow turns into a half of the discharge itself, resulting in sooner and safer deployments. Semgrep is well extensible with customized policies, letting you ensure that all code meets required requirements. For occasion, security groups may configure Semgrep rules that cause your CI/CD pipelines to fail when vulnerabilities are present in https://www.globalcloudteam.com/ new code.

Automated security checks make positive that containers consistently adhere to best practices, preventing unauthorized entry and insider threats. The construct phase in DevSecOps consists of automated security testing as a half of the release process. Tools validate codebases, making certain secure integration and correcting issues before merging.

The introduction of virtualization means organizations now not need to waste their assets to maintain large information facilities. As A Substitute, in the event of any threats, they’ll merely scale the IT infrastructure to manage them. In such instruments, via a construct script, the supply code is combined into machine code.

devsecops team structure

Why You Need A Safety Champions Program

  • Incorporating security into development teams requires increasing their experience, posing a major problem.
  • These instruments combine with improvement environments, offering real-time suggestions for developers on potential coding flaws.
  • This isn’t essentially a foul factor and Skelton stresses that this arrangement has some use cases.
  • Teams define potential threats and compliance targets, integrating safety into project objectives.

These tools integrate with development environments, providing real-time feedback for builders on potential coding flaws. SAST enhances security by ensuring that code adheres to best practices before progressing to later lifecycle phases devops team structure. DevSecOps groups embrace professionals working together to integrate safety into every step of a software growth lifecycle. Unlike traditional safety groups, which regularly function independently and evaluate code only after it has been written, DevSecOps groups are involved in the improvement course of. By doing so, they’ll determine security vulnerabilities early on and ensure that safety finest practices are integrated all through the development process.

DevOps focuses on collaboration between improvement and operations groups throughout the appliance improvement lifecycle to increase pace. It works on the thought of continuous integration and steady supply; leverage automation into the phases of app improvement. From integration to testing, delivery, and deployment, DevOps enables ongoing automation all through the lifecycle of apps. DevSecOps integrates security rules and practices into the software program development lifecycle to make sure protected and safe software deployments. Implementing a DevSecOps team is essential for organizations to determine and address safety risks promptly and effectively.

This helps teams catch vulnerabilities before they make it to production and reduces the need for late-stage, handbook security critiques, which can decelerate software releases and make adjustments more costly. DevSecOps is a framework and mannequin that integrates security into all phases of the software program development lifecycle. Snyk supplies a suite of open-source DevSecOps tools for securing the software delivery lifecycle. It can scan code for vulnerabilities, hunt for CVEs in container images, and detect dangerous IaC misconfigurations.

I conform to the Privateness Policy and give my permission to process my personal data for the purposes specified within the Privateness Coverage. In The Meantime, we repeatedly monitor the DevOps panorama to search out promising new instruments to maintain an edge. For example, we’ve successfully integrated AI applied sciences to streamline routine tasks, guaranteeing our purchasers consistently benefit from cutting-edge advancements.

As A Outcome Of we believe groups should work the best way they want, somewhat than the greatest way distributors want. Purposes like Zoom, Slack, and Microsoft Teams are also necessary for teams to communicate quickly and efficiently, especially in a remote-first world. In the previous, a developer could stroll over to the operations team to ask in regards to the status of an incident. Now digital communication apps provide that same instantaneous communication.

Again, a change in this cultural mindset is needed to mature in implementation. The greatest velocity bump that daunts most organizations from shifting towards a DevSecOps strategy is the reluctance you might face. Not many people will welcome a drastic change to one thing they’ve been doing the traditional method. And the truth that safety was thought-about extra of an afterthought within the predecessor software program improvement models doesn’t help.

Certification Course Of

devsecops team structure

Complete monitoring tools allow swift incident response, minimizing influence and enhancing organizational safety posture. Throughout deployment, DevSecOps applies safety checks guaranteeing configurations meet established safety benchmarks. Automated solutions confirm runtime safety settings and surroundings integrity, addressing considerations immediately. Continuous monitoring identifies potential breaches, providing feedback to development groups for swift resolution. Continuous integration of security into coding processes not solely educates developers on potential threats but also embeds a security-first mindset. With safety checks as a part of everyday workflows, builders turn out to be adept at figuring out and resolving issues shortly.

Sometimes, numerous teams inside a company will perform different processes. But DevSecOps advocates for framing generally agreed-upon processes and executing them to strengthen the extent of security in improvement. It doesn’t matter how good you might be on the other stuff; if your folks aren’t involved, then a mature, effective DevSecOps surroundings simply isn’t possible. But the reality that intense and high-profile knowledge breaches happen frequently because of inefficient security ought to help your case.